All models are rear-wheel drive, and a seven-speed automatic transmission changes the gears.As a result, the design of the F8 Spider’s lines was crafted around its RHT (Retractable Hard Top). The key to the whole design was the shifting of the separation line between the car’s body and the roof from its conventional position at the belt-line (occupant shoulder level) to above the B-pillar.

Why is the Ferrari F8 so expensive?

The Ferrari F8 Tributo started production with an MSRP around $276,550, but that’s just the beginning. With Ferrari’s “Tailor Made” program, owners could personalize their F8 Tributo with bespoke features like custom stitching or unique exterior designs, which can easily push the price well over $500,000. How much is the 2022 Ferrari F8 Spider?

The 2022 Ferrari F8 Tributo starts at around $284,000 while the F8 Spider convertible starts at $306,450. Ferrari never formally referred to the hybrid 296 GTB as the successor to the F8 and technically, it’s not and instead pushes into an entirely new performance bracket. However, the arrival of the 296 GTB did make the F8 feel a little outdated and underpowered, even thought it does cost $40,000 more.Ferrari has formally ended production of the F8 Tributo. The drop-top F8 Spider remains in production.
